Cinnamon French Toast Sticks (Printable)

Golden crisp sticks with fluffy centers, coated in warm cinnamon sugar and ready for dipping.

# What You'll Need:

→ Bread

01 - 8 slices thick white bread (Texas toast or brioche)

→ Egg Mixture

02 - 3 large eggs
03 - 3/4 cup whole milk
04 - 1 tsp vanilla extract
05 - 2 tbsp granulated sugar
06 - 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
07 - Pinch of salt

→ Cinnamon Sugar Coating

08 - 1/3 cup granulated sugar
09 - 1 tbsp ground cinnamon

→ For Cooking

10 - 2 tbsp unsalted butter

# Directions:

01 - Cut each bread slice into 3 or 4 sticks, depending on thickness.
02 - In a shallow bowl, whisk together eggs, milk, vanilla extract, 2 tablespoons sugar, 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on, and a pinch of salt.
03 - In a separate bowl, mix 1/3 cup sugar with 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on. Set aside.
04 - Heat 1 tablespoon butter in a large nonstick skillet over medium heat.
05 - Dip the bread sticks quickly into the egg mixture, ensuring all sides are coated but not soaked.
06 - Place coated sticks in the skillet. Cook on all sides until golden brown, about 2-3 minutes per side. Work in batches, adding more butter as needed.
07 - Immediately toss hot French toast sticks in the cinnamon sugar mixture to coat.
08 - Serve warm with maple syrup for dipping.

02 -
  • Work quickly when dipping the bread so it does not soak up too much custard
  • Getting the coating onto hot sticks is crucial for the sugar to adhere properly
03 -
  • Slightly stale bread actually works better than fresh because it holds its shape
  • Use tongs to flip the sticks so you do not knock off the precious coating
